BRCA2 (HGNC:1101): (BRCA2 DNA repair associated) Inherited mutations in BRCA1 and this gene, BRCA2, confer increased lifetime risk of developing breast or ovarian cancer. Both BRCA1 and BRCA2 are involved in maintenance of genome stability, specifically the homologous recombination pathway for double-strand DNA repair. The largest exon in both genes is exon 11, which harbors the most important and frequent mutations in breast cancer patients. The BRCA2 gene was found on chromosome 13q12.3 in human. The BRCA2 protein contains several copies of a 70 aa motif called the BRC motif, and these motifs mediate binding to the RAD51 recombinase which functions in DNA repair. BRCA2 is considered a tumor suppressor gene, as tumors with BRCA2 mutations generally exhibit loss of heterozygosity (LOH) of the wild-type allele. [provided by RefSeq, May 2020]

Functional studies that show this variant results in the skipping of exon 7, leading to mRNA degradation and lack of function protein (Biswas K et al., PMID: 21719596; Pyne MT et al., PMID: 11185744). Functional studies that show this variant results in the skipping of exon 7, leading to mRNA degradation and lack of function protein (Biswas K et al., PMID: 21719596; Pyne MT et al., PMID: 11185744).; SCV006275980: RNA studies support that this variant result in aberrant splicing (PMID: 11185744, 21719596).; SCV000296701: This variant is reported to be damaging to BRCA2 function by causing the premature truncation of exon 7 (PMIDs: PMIDs: 31131967 (2019), 21719596 (2011), 11185744 (2000)).; SCV001471730: Indeed, functional assays suggest this variant causes skipping of exon 7, resulting in mRNA degradation and a lack of detectable protein (Pyne 2000, Meyer 2005).; SCV000183773: This alteration was able to fully complement the growth defect in Brca2-null mouse embryonic stem cells and surviving cells harboring this alteration retained substantial amounts of homology-directed DNA repair function (Mesman RLS et al. Genet Med, 2020 08;22:1355-1365).; SCV000072910: Studies have shown that disruption of this splice site results in skipping of exon 7, and produces a non-functional protein and/or introduces a premature termination codon (PMID: 11185744, 21719596; internal data).; SCV000694958: Pyne_J Hum Genet_2000 demonstrating that an RNA splicing product that deletes exon 7 was produced by the chromosome that carries the variant of interest.; SCV000591703: Biochemical and genetic analysis demonstrates an RNA splicing product that deletes exon 7 was produced by the chromosome that carries BRCA2 c.631+2T>G. The deletion of exon 7 from the RNA alters the open reading frame by removing residues 249–287 and incorporating 18 abnormal amino acids before stop codon terminating, this is strong evidence that this variant is deleterious (Pyne 2000).
